Bain & Company says agentic AI is on track to reshape how consumers shop online, even as roughly 50% of shoppers remain cautious about letting AI handle purchases from start to finish.

In its new Agentic AI in Retail report, the firm argues that autonomous shopping agents are already changing discovery, loyalty, and media economics, making it urgent for retailers to define their agentic commerce strategy.
